• Реклама: 💰 Пополни свой портфель с минимальной комиссией на Transfer24.pro
  • Добро пожаловать на инвестиционный форум!

    Во всем многообразии инвестиций трудно разобраться. MMGP станет вашим надежным помощником и путеводителем в мире инвестиций. Только самые последние тренды, передовые технологии и новые возможности. 400 тысяч пользователей уже выбрали нас. Самые актуальные новости, проверенные стратегии и способы заработка. Сюда люди приходят поделиться своим опытом, найти и обсудить новые перспективы. 16 миллионов сообщений, оставленных нашими пользователями, содержат их бесценный опыт и знания. Присоединяйтесь и вы!

    Впрочем, для начала надо зарегистрироваться!
  • 🐑 Моисей водил бесплатно. А мы платим, хотя тоже планируем работать 40 лет! Принимай участие в партнеской программе MMGP
  • 📝 Знаешь буквы и умеешь их компоновать? Платим. Дорого. Бессрочная акция от MMGP: "ОПЛАТА ЗА СООБЩЕНИЯ"

Как стать веб-разработчиком? Практический путь на личном опыте

VictorSamus

ТОП-МАСТЕР
Регистрация
23.03.2012
Сообщения
6,907
Реакции
2,146
Поинты
3.500


Доброго времени суток, уважаемые пользователи форума! Специально для вас я начинаю новую рубрику – «Практика от MMGP», и это – первая статья из цикла. В его рамках я буду делиться с вами всеми тонкостями и важными моментами, а также показывать на конкретном примере, сколько можно заработать и что для этого нужно уметь. На данный момент планируется публикация материалов по двум направлениям: получение знаний и зарабатывание денег с их помощью. Эта статья нацелена познакомить вас с новым форматом и рассказать об одной профессии в сфере онлайн заработка, и начнем мы с получения знаний в сегменте веб-разработки.

Эту сферу я решил выбрать по нескольким причинам сразу. Во-первых, это хорошая база, которая позволит найти себя в IT. Получив основы, можно углубляться и развиваться в интересном направлении. Во-вторых, сейчас веб-разработка – это достаточно большой и перспективный рынок. Идет тенденция создания сайтов, интернет-магазинов, корпоративных порталов, а также контентных ресурсов и сервисов во всех отраслях. Получив только базовые навыки, уже можно брать заказы и верстать первые страницы, сайты-визитки, блоги и другие типы сайтов. В-третьих, для изучения основ требуется не так много времени, а значит, довольно скоро можно приступить к работе. Я думаю, что при интенсивном подходе вполне возможно выполнить первый заказ после одного месяца обучения – но это не значит, что дальше уже не нужно будет развиваться и работать над своими знаниями.
Без постановки целей не обойтись. Для лучшей мотивации и вовлеченности я должен выполнить минимум один платный заказ, связанный с веб-разработкой, до 28.02.17 и получить больше 50 долларов. Все детали я буду записывать в итоговый отчет, который опубликую спустя месяц по завершению эксперимента. В процессе обучения я буду использовать только бесплатные ресурсы. Так как информации в интернете достаточно много, ее нужно правильно отобрать и структурировать. Чтобы во время эксперимента не тратить на это время, я максимально ответственно подошел к этому вопросу и сразу выделил все самые необходимые требования, распределив их по направлениям. Для того, чтобы сэкономить время для других людей, которые захотят постигнуть азы веб-разработки, а особенно для пользователей форума, я буду делиться всеми наработками и полезными ресурсами.

Возможный доход

Для понимания рынка я всегда анализирую стоимость работ и сроки выполнения. Взяв цены и сроки из одной популярной биржи, я сделал выборку по разным категориям фрилансеров. Например, час работы большинства начинается с 7 долларов, средний показатель по специалистам на бирже – 10-15 долларов. В результате стоимость выполненных работ составляет 30$ и выше. Некоторые же работы могут оцениваться в 500-1000 долларов и выполняться за 7-10 дней. При этом важно учитывать, что полученные на выходе готовые сайты размещаются на хостинге со всеми формами и обработчиками событий, то есть первые заказы для нас будут в категории 30-80 долларов за один лендинг или пять страниц адаптивной верстки. Это достаточно хороший показатель: выполнив один заказ, у меня может получится выполнить и цель.

Что я буду учить?


Это основа основ. Я думаю, многие знают, что это такое, и сталкивались не один раз. Если кратко, то HTML – гипертекстовая разметка текста, а CSS – каскадные таблицы стилей. Более детально об этих технологиях можно почитать на известном ресурсе HTML и CSS. Так как я не собираюсь изучать абсолютно все теги и их особенности, это существенно сокращает время обучения. Главная цель этого блока – понять основные моменты взаимодействия, подключения и совместной работы. А вот сложности и конкретные проблемные ситуации я буду решать с помощью поиска определенных готовых решений. В целом, считаю такой вариант максимально оптимальным и оптимизированным. Для работы я буду использовать такие программы как Sublime Text и Brackets.


Это очень интересный конструктор, который помогает комбинировать HTML и CSS. Более того, на данном ресурсе размещено большое количество готовых работ и вариантов, которые можно использовать как в обучении, так и в разработке, в том числе иконки, шаблоны, слайдеры и многое другое. И все это огромное разнообразие находится в свободном доступе, а значит, его можно дорабатывать и приводить в интересующий вид. Я еще не просмотрел все полностью, но успел быстренько пробежаться взглядом и решить использовать Bootstrap в процессе обучения. Я планирую создать простой сайт, который было бы не стыдно показать друзьям и клиентам. Пока не могу найти достаточное количество материалов, но есть интересный ознакомительный курс на YouTube. А дальше только практика, практика и еще раз практика.


Очень интересная техника, которая предназначена для улучшения знаний и опыта веб-разработчика. Автор подобных материалов верстает постепенно, шаг за шагом, описывая необходимые действия, как правило, сопровождая их множеством графических материалов. Перед пользователями стоит задание выполнить действия по образцу или реализовать готовый макет. Повторяя и рассматривая конкретные примеры, можно получить отличный опыт в веб-разработке. Главный совет – это терпение и работа в правильном направлении. Я собираюсь верстать, пока не смогу реализовывать приятные глазу и интуитивно понятные макеты. Заодно смогу закрепить знания на практике и получить первый опыт. Так как я никогда не раньше не занимался веб-разработкой, для меня это будет достаточно сложным, но интересным занятием.


Это очень похоже на предыдущий пункт, но уже без каких-либо манулов или кейсов – только готовый макет в формате PSD, собственные знания и опыт. Для работы с макетами я буду использовать традиционный Adobe Photoshop. Для того, чтобы сайт отображался во всех браузерах одинаково, нужно будет хорошо разобраться с отступами, позиционированием и адаптивностью. Набивание руки на верстке макетов позволит в дальнейшем довольно быстро верстать разные страницы и лэндинги. Я пока не уверен, что это будет легко и быстро получаться, но очень хочу попробовать. Возможно, некоторые свои работы я выложу сюда на общее обозрение.


Все, описанное выше, можно объединить словом «верстка». Для веб-разработчика этого не достаточно: ему нужно также изучать JavaScript, так как все сложные анимации и различные сценарии реализованы с помощью именно этой технологии. В начале обучения я собираюсь освоить лишь азы, не запоминая сложных конструкций и выражений. Сейчас я хочу разобраться, что и каким образом работает, а также какие интересные фишки я смогу реализовать на своем сайте. Кроме того, есть некоторые ресурсы, позволяющие найти неплохой готовый вариант, чтобы адаптировать его под свои задачи. Скажу откровенно: если о предыдущих пунктах я мог что-то слышать или сталкивался с технологиями непосредственно, то JavaScript и jQuery – это абсолютно новое для меня.


Это библиотека, которая необходима для построения взаимодействия между JavaScript и HTML. Пока что я ограничусь базовыми принципами и конструкциями. Судя по рейтингу, хорошим материалом для обучения можно назвать книгу «jQuery для начинающих». Кроме того, для лучшего понимания и восприятия я буду смотреть практические советы по jQuery в YouTube. Пройти несколько подобных курсов и усвоить их не составит труда – вопрос только времени. Я разместил этот пункт последним и собираюсь изучать его уже в процессе практики и, возможно, выполнения первых заказов. Именно такой вариант подходит мне больше всего. На этом базовый уровень обучения будет окончен и можно будет приступать к бесконечной практике и набивании руки.

Итоговые выводы

Эта статья предоставляет практическое пособие по получению основных навыков веб-разработчика. Также я хочу не просто пройти этот путь до конца, но и поделиться всеми наработками и рассказать, насколько это сложно и реально. Для улучшения восприятия и повышения интереса я буду публиковать небольшие новости с итогами каждого дня, а через месяц выложу финальный отчет, который расставит все по своим местам. Очень надеюсь на вашу поддержку, понимание и т. д. Подписывайтесь на тему, чтобы не пропустить самые интересные новости.

------------------------
Автор: VictorSamus
Авторские права на статью принадлежат MMGP.COM
 
Последнее редактирование:

SouthOrca

Специалист
Регистрация
10.01.2016
Сообщения
757
Реакции
151
Поинты
0.000

VictorSamus

ТОП-МАСТЕР
Регистрация
23.03.2012
Сообщения
6,907
Реакции
2,146
Поинты
3.500
VictorSamus, что это у вас с картинками? Там ведь наверное что-то интересное было.

Спасибо за замечение. Перезалили на хостинг, что-то с отображением картинок на форуме проблемы. У меня отображает, а как у других пользователей - не знаю. Сейчас нормально?
 

SouthOrca

Специалист
Регистрация
10.01.2016
Сообщения
757
Реакции
151
Поинты
0.000

zlobikus

МАСТЕР
Регистрация
03.10.2015
Сообщения
3,881
Реакции
382
Поинты
0.000
Будет любопытно почитать потому что в сети очень часто попадались рекламные объявления где предлагают пройти курс веб-разработчика за пару тысяч рублей и ждут потом обязательно высокие заработки
 

VictorSamus

ТОП-МАСТЕР
Регистрация
23.03.2012
Сообщения
6,907
Реакции
2,146
Поинты
3.500
Будет любопытно почитать потому что в сети очень часто попадались рекламные объявления где предлагают пройти курс веб-разработчика за пару тысяч рублей и ждут потом обязательно высокие заработки

Подпичывайтесь на тему и будете поулчать все самые интересные новости. Постараюсь сделать такую подборку, чтобы не было никаких вопросов и каждый мог попробовать себя в роли веб-разработчика.
 

Александра 81

ТОП-МАСТЕР
Регистрация
03.11.2014
Сообщения
9,815
Реакции
3,476
Поинты
0.006
Будет любопытно почитать потому что в сети очень часто попадались рекламные объявления где предлагают пройти курс веб-разработчика за пару тысяч рублей и ждут потом обязательно высокие заработки
Такую приписку практически все курсы имеют, которые связаны с заработками в сети. Так что я на нее уже вообще не реагирую. А вот реально проследить за ходом обучения будет действительно интересно.
 

alenashelk21

Специалист
Регистрация
01.02.2016
Сообщения
433
Реакции
178
Поинты
0.000
Я тоже с Вами! Давно интересовалась данной темой, но не знала с какого боку подходить даже =))) И ещё, для установки всех нужных программ и работы на них достаточно ли будет простого ноутбука? Или здесь нужна техника посерьезней?
 

zlobikus

МАСТЕР
Регистрация
03.10.2015
Сообщения
3,881
Реакции
382
Поинты
0.000
Подпичывайтесь на тему и будете поулчать все самые интересные новости. Постараюсь сделать такую подборку, чтобы не было никаких вопросов и каждый мог попробовать себя в роли веб-разработчика.
Мне очень любопытно просто почитать для расширения собственного кругозора. Пробовать себя не хочу в этом потому что конкуренция очень высокая на этом рынке и новичкам сложно пробиться к нормальным деньгам
 

VictorSamus

ТОП-МАСТЕР
Регистрация
23.03.2012
Сообщения
6,907
Реакции
2,146
Поинты
3.500
И ещё, для установки всех нужных программ и работы на них достаточно ли будет простого ноутбука? Или здесь нужна техника посерьезней?

Вполне достаточно ноутбука. Программы не требуют больших требований. Я работаю на Lenovo v580c.

добавлено через 2 минуты
Мне очень любопытно просто почитать для расширения собственного кругозора. Пробовать себя не хочу в этом потому что конкуренция очень высокая на этом рынке и новичкам сложно пробиться к нормальным деньгам

Я вас понял, в любом случае буду рад, если будете следить за темой, расширяя свой кругозор. С конкуренцией согласен, но у меня немного другая цель и после получения знаний веб-разработчика, они будут скорее дополнением, чем основной частью. Поэтому, конкуренцию буду избегать и находить прибыльне и не занятые нишы.
 
Последнее редактирование:

Wonderfully

Любитель
Регистрация
04.07.2016
Сообщения
243
Реакции
51
Поинты
0.000

Bibipka

Интересующийся
Регистрация
28.01.2017
Сообщения
203
Реакции
10
Поинты
0.000
Я вас понял, в любом случае буду рад, если будете следить за темой, расширяя свой кругозор. С конкуренцией согласен, но у меня немного другая цель и после получения знаний веб-разработчика, они будут скорее дополнением, чем основной частью. Поэтому, конкуренцию буду избегать и находить прибыльне и не занятые нишы.
И какую же цель Вы преследуете, обучая чайников Web-дизайну?)
 

VictorSamus

ТОП-МАСТЕР
Регистрация
23.03.2012
Сообщения
6,907
Реакции
2,146
Поинты
3.500
В каких направлениях, кроме непосредственно веб-верстки, пригодятся данные навыки? В каком деле это добавит уникальности и принесёт доход?

Возможные разные направления. Это дизайн, frontend и backend, php-разработка и информационная безопасность.
И какую же цель Вы преследуете, обучая чайников Web-дизайну?)
Я не планирую кого-то обучать. Я буду проходить этот путь и параллельно описывать процесс. Чтобы и для пользователей было интересно и я смог на пратките попроьовать эту професию.
 

Bibipka

Интересующийся
Регистрация
28.01.2017
Сообщения
203
Реакции
10
Поинты
0.000
Я не планирую кого-то обучать. Я буду проходить этот путь и параллельно описывать процесс. Чтобы и для пользователей было интересно и я смог на пратките попроьовать эту професию.
А не было бы лучше, сначала освоить это дело, а потом уже пытаться учить?)
 

VictorSamus

ТОП-МАСТЕР
Регистрация
23.03.2012
Сообщения
6,907
Реакции
2,146
Поинты
3.500
А не было бы лучше, сначала освоить это дело, а потом уже пытаться учить?)

Я выбрал такой путь, как будет лучше, посмотрим в будущем. План обучения есть, другие могут брать и пользоваться. Я не буду очуть, а просто даю ссылки на ресурсы и книги, которые считаю интересными.
 

Bibipka

Интересующийся
Регистрация
28.01.2017
Сообщения
203
Реакции
10
Поинты
0.000
Я выбрал такой путь, как будет лучше, посмотрим в будущем. План обучения есть, другие могут брать и пользоваться. Я не буду очуть, а просто даю ссылки на ресурсы и книги, которые считаю интересными.
Ясно) удачи Вам в своих начинаниях))) но надо учитывать, что не вся литература полезная...) пожно и чего то плохого насоветовать(
 

OkMonday

ТОП-МАСТЕР
Регистрация
15.10.2012
Сообщения
11,968
Реакции
7,140
Поинты
47.424
Я не буду очуть, а просто даю ссылки на ресурсы и книги, которые считаю интересными.
интересно будет проследить весь путь с нуля ,
к тому же с ссылками на разного рода ресурсы
Успехов в пути !
(подписался на тему )
 

VictorSamus

ТОП-МАСТЕР
Регистрация
23.03.2012
Сообщения
6,907
Реакции
2,146
Поинты
3.500
Ясно) удачи Вам в своих начинаниях))) но надо учитывать, что не вся литература полезная...) пожно и чего то плохого насоветовать(

Cпасибо. Я это учитываю, а также предоставляю только то, что проверяю сам. Поэтому материалы подбираются с отвественностью. Плохого советовать не буду.
интересно будет проследить весь путь с нуля ,
к тому же с ссылками на разного рода ресурсы
Успехов в пути !
Большое спасибо. Буду максимально детально рассказывать о своем нелегком эксперементе. Надеюсь, что многие смогут подчерпнуть для себя очень много нового и интересного.
 

Арлекино

Специалист
Регистрация
04.11.2016
Сообщения
1,147
Реакции
100
Поинты
0.000

OkMonday

ТОП-МАСТЕР
Регистрация
15.10.2012
Сообщения
11,968
Реакции
7,140
Поинты
47.424
Буду максимально детально рассказывать о своем нелегком эксперементе
Хотелось бы узнать, для чистоты эксперимента, каковы исходные знания в области вебдизайна ?
 
Сверху Снизу